Transaction 1642e51ffc11873900f5eab6806e3e27d69138c2caabd26c3148de8cc7fbb719

1 Input
2 Outputs
  • 1642e51ffc11873900f5eab6806e3e27d69138c2caabd26c3148de8cc7fbb719:0
  • value  5064323
    address  1DU3dUyF8A4eyq4HTBHoBgSTw3PMMR3i9p
  • 1642e51ffc11873900f5eab6806e3e27d69138c2caabd26c3148de8cc7fbb719:1
  • value  2221369
    address  1GaVxodcD2brBiw261Q9s1joUfwjZDLjxb